It is not long now until the new Premier League season gets underway and Mirror Football brings you all the details of every single club’s pre-season fixtures
The Premier League is set to return on August 15 when defending champions Liverpool host Bournemouth in the first game of the new season. Most clubs are currently enjoying breaks ahead of pre-season, while Chelsea and Manchester City are in action at the Club World Cup.
The majority of teams are due to return to training in July before playing some pre-season friendlies. Manchester United, Everton, Bournemouth and West Ham will travel to the US for the Premier League Summer Series.
Arsenal will be in action in Singapore and Hong Kong, while Chelsea have just two pre-season games scheduled due to involvement at the Club World Cup. City have not announced any pre-season matches, with Pep Guardiola’s side hoping to retain the Club World Cup.
